The analysis of budget financing of public health service in Ukraine

Abstract

Introduction. In Ukraine the present financing system of public health service has amount problems, that are chronic character. Regular monitoring of problems of public health service in Ukraine is supposed. Propositions to improve the mechanism of budget financing of public health service should be formed. The purpose of the article is to study the state of the budget financing of public health service in Ukraine on the modern economic conditions. Results. The expenditures of the consolidated budget of Ukraine for public health service in period 2015-17are analyzes. The indicators of dynamics and structure of the expenditures of the consolidated budget of Ukraine for public health service are calculated. The study of the composition and structure of the consolidated budget expenditures on public health service showed that expenditures on hospitals and sanatorium establishments has the largest share. The expenditures on clinics and ambulatory clinics, ambulance and emergency care are ranked second in the structure of the expenditures of the consolidated budget of Ukraine for public health service. The smallest share of consolidated budget expenditures is spent on financing fundamental and applied research and development in the field of health protection. The total share of the expenditures on hospitals and sanatorium establishments was 61,08 pct. by the end of 2017; respectively for all other expenditures on health care accounted for 38,92 pct. There are deficit of financing for health systems, inefficient use of funds, disproportion in the assignment of finance between primary and specialized medical care etc. Conclusion. The results of calculations showed insufficient and ineffective financing of the system of public health service in Ukraine in the modern economic conditions. To improve the state of health financing, it is necessary to develop the possibilities of using different sources of financing: funds of hospital cash, voluntary medical insurance funds, financial resources of households.
